Can You Make Cauliflower Rice in a Blender?

Yes, you can make cauliflower rice in a blender.

To make cauliflower rice with a blender, you will need 1 head of cauliflower, 1 tablespoon of olive or coconut oil, salt, pepper, and optional seasoning ingredients.

Start by washing and drying the cauliflower, then chop it into florets.

Blend the florets in a blender with water until they reach a rice-like consistency.

Strain out any excess water and store or cook the cauliflower rice as desired.

Raw cauliflower rice can be kept airtight in the fridge for up to 2 days or frozen for up to 2 months.

To cook cauliflower rice, heat oil in a skillet, sauté any optional ingredients, add the cauliflower rice, cover, and cook for 5-8 minutes.

Step-By-Step Guide To Making Cauliflower Rice

Now that you have gathered all the necessary ingredients, let’s dive into the step-by-step process of making cauliflower rice in a blender. Here’s how to do it:

  1. Wash the cauliflower head thoroughly and remove any leaves and the tough core.
  2. Chop the cauliflower into small florets, ensuring they are of similar size to facilitate even blending.
  3. Place the florets into the blender and add a small amount of water to help with the blending process.
  4. Pulse the blender a few times, being careful not to over-blend and turn the mixture into a puree. You want to achieve a rice-like texture.
  5. Once the cauliflower is broken down into rice-sized grains, strain out any excess water. You can use a fine-mesh sieve or cheesecloth for this task.
  6. Finally, your cauliflower rice is ready to be stored or cooked according to your preferences.

Storing And Cooking Cauliflower Rice

If you have leftover cauliflower rice or want to make it ahead of time, it is important to store it properly for freshness. Raw cauliflower rice should be kept in an airtight container in the refrigerator and consumed within two days. For longer storage, uncooked cauliflower rice can be frozen in airtight containers or freezer bags for up to two months.

When it’s time to cook your cauliflower rice, start by heating a tablespoon of oil in a skillet or frying pan over medium heat. You can add optional ingredients such as garlic or onion at this stage to infuse more flavor. Then, add the cauliflower rice to the pan, cover it, and let it cook for 5-8 minutes or until it reaches your desired tenderness. Stir occasionally to prevent sticking and ensure even cooking.

Can I use a blender instead of a food processor for cauliflower?

Absolutely! If you find yourself without a food processor, fear not, as a blender can be a suitable alternative for making cauliflower rice. Simply chop the cauliflower into smaller florets and add them to the blender container. Once in the blender, pulse on low speed until the cauliflower reaches a texture similar to grains of rice. The process is quite similar to using a food processor and allows you to achieve the desired cauliflower rice consistency without the need for a specialized appliance.
